A 1 lb. package has 10 hot dogs. How much of an ounce does each hot dog weigh.

Respuesta :

rainbowsenpaicat420
rainbowsenpaicat420 rainbowsenpaicat420
  • 03-12-2017
1.6 is the answer. 1 lb is equal to 16 ounces, you divide 16 by 10 and you will get 1.6, each hot dog is 1.6 ounces.
